A place in the Africa Cup of Nations final is up for grabs for Mohamed Salah today, but he comes up against his former teammate as Egypt meets Senegal in the semi-finals.

Salah has been on fire at the tournament so far, having scored in every game he's played in to help his nation reach the last four. He comes up against a familiar face today, with Sadio Mane aiming to deny him a place in Sunday's showpiece.

The pair met in the 2021 final, with Mane claiming bragging rights after Senegal won in a penalty shootout. Salah will be looking for some revenge as he looks to finally add a continental title to his trophy haul.

Early team news

Salah and Mane will both be expected to start for their respective sides today. While the former has four goals so far in the tournament, and will be vying to finish as top scorer, Mane has just one goal, having scored in a 1-1 draw with DR Congo in the group stages.

Senegal has a fully fit squad for today's game, with Everton pair Iliman Ndiaye and Idrissa Gueye likely to start again, while Nicolas Jackson and Pape Matar Sarr will by vying for spots in the line-up.

As for Egypt, defender Mohamed Hamdi remains out with a knee injury. Manchester City's Omar Marmoush will be aiming to support Salah, having scored in the quarter-final victory over Ivory Coast.
